Subject: ACC 1988 9000 turbo

Question
How do I get the ACC to move off of vent? Hot and cold air only comes out of the vents ,nowhere else.The different switch's on the ACC control light up.I have had problems with the blower motor stopping also. The compressor for the air does cycle correctly.

Answer
Sounds like the ACC computer is misbehaving. Try pressing VENT and AUTO simultaneously. The ACC computer should run about a 40 second diagnostic check. To display the fault code(s) press VENT again to cycle through them. I can send U a list of fault codes, Email me at rlmieras@telusplanet.net

The fault codes for air distribution are 6C (short circuit) or 6U (open circuit) indicating that your air distribution servo has died. I would not be surprised if the Computer itself is at fault, however.. Code EU
